These floral curtains are printed by hand using hand technique called Dabu. Dabu is a mud paste that is applied on fabric using a carved wooden block. Where the paste is - the dye would not go into those parts. These are dyed by hand in natural indigo plant - hence the deep blue colors. We love these curtains! ABOUT BLOCK PRINTING
Block Printing is an ancient printing technique especially with the use of vegetable dyes. After the wooden block is carved with the pattern, the fabric is then prepared with multiple washes to make the fiber ready to take the dye. With the process of multiple printings and washing before the final product is placed in a dye bath of flowers and barks, the fabric goes through the hands of the block printer and dyer with utmost care.
